Paper Title: A Review On Health Benefits Of Probiotic Bacteria

Abstract: Probiotics are being used more frequently for human and animal health. Dairy is a common source of human probiotics. Human probiotics are often obtained from dairy meals, whereas animal probiotics are frequently obtained from the animals' digestive tracts. People with lactose intolerance prefer probiotics derived from sources other than milk products. Fermented non-dairy foods and beverages, as well as non-dairy and non-fermented foods such as fresh fruits and vegetables, breastfed newborn faeces, and human breast milk, are among these sources. Probiotics used in humans and animals are chosen in stages; after the initial isolation of the appropriate culture medium, the probiotics must meet several requirements, including being nonpathogenic acid and bile-tolerant strains with the ability to act against pathogens in the gastrointestinal tract, as well as The safety-enhancing characteristic of being incapable of transmitting antibiotic resistance genes to other bacteria. The precise identification of the probiotic species is required in the final selection phases.
